MC 4.0 Vane Anemometer
Touchscreen: without Touchscreen | Water protection: IP 66 | additional module: Delta P module
The MC 4.0 anemometer is suitable for determining the flow velocity, temperature and relative humidity of gaseous and liquid media. The measurement with a vane anemometer is considered to be the most accurate of the possible measurement methods. As a further bonus, the periodic calibration of the MC 4.0 only requires the renewal of the measuring heads. This means that the device does not need to be sent in as with comparable products. The areas of application include flow measurements, flow measurements, filter monitoring, exhaust and supply air controls, volume flow measurements and much more.Plastic sensors can be used for non-aggressive gases or liquids. Steel sensors are suitable for use in aggressive media.Including logger function and the option of connecting 2 sensors.Connections:2 Lemo Connectors & 2 USB-C connections or 4 USB-C plugs as digital versionDisplay 3,2" TFT-Display, optional with Touch-Funktion (resistive)Measuring rate 2 measures / sPower Supply Lithium-Polymer-BatteryOperating life per battery charge approx. 15 hours (4000mAh)Housing dimensions (LxWxH)168 x 68 x 38  mmProtection IP 67Weight approx. 300 grammOperating temperature 0 to 60 °CHumidity 0 to 99 % rHProtection case Removable rubber case in blue, red, green and orangeMeasuring media: dry instrument air or inert gasesUnits of measurement: Velocitiy: m/s, km/h, ft/s, mph Pressure: Pa / kPa, mbar, mmH2O: Flow: m/sMeasuring rate: 2 measurements / sec.Volume flow: m³/h, l/min, m³/s, cfm

ThermoAir 4 directional
Flow measuring ranges:0.015 to 1 m/sor 0.015 to 5 m/sHead size: 8 mmShaft: 15 mmProbe length: 300 mmAngle of flow: +/- 30°Cable length: 1.5 m (more on requ.)Measurement accuracies:1 m/s 1.0% F.S. and 1.5% o.r.5 m/s 0.5% F.S. and 1.5% o.r.Operating temperature: 0 - 60°CCalibration standard:22°C / 960 hPa / 35% rHThe ThermoAir3 is our specialist instrument for measuring very small air flow and determining degree of turbulence. Relavite humidity can also be measured with the separate humidity sensor. The automatic temperature compensation, barometric pressure correction for local altitude, simple zero adjustment, individually adapted measuring sensors and our SCS wind tunnel guarantee high precision measurement and simple handling.    Typical applications for this instrument are very small flow rate measurements in the lab., in clean rooms, air conditioning, drying and refrigeration installations, plus workplace comfort and well-being measurements.
